9 kostenlose Programmierbücher, die Sie zum Profi machen

9 kostenlose Programmierbücher, die Sie zum Profi machen / Selbstverbesserung

Was ist besser als ein kostenloses Buch? Neun kostenlose Bücher!

Aufruf an alle Programmierer, ob neu, alt oder aufstrebend: Wir haben eine große Auswahl an kostenlosen Büchern (wie im Bier) gefunden, um Ihre Programmierkenntnisse auf die nächste Stufe zu heben. Es ist für jeden etwas dabei, also reinspringen und genießen.

97 Dinge, die jeder Programmierer wissen sollte

Im Ernst, jeder Programmierer sollte diese Dinge wissen.

Basierend auf einer Online-Sammlung von Aufsätzen, die sich mit den richtigen Programmiermethoden befassen, ist dieses Buch ein Muss für jeden Codierer, der vom Anfänger über den Neuling bis zum Master reicht. Tatsächlich ist die Weisheit darin so nützlich, dass dieses Buch jedes Jahr eine erneute Lektüre wert ist.

Die ursprüngliche Aufsatzsammlung enthielt 97 Artikel, aber dieses Buch ist eigentlich die erweiterte Version mit 68 zusätzlichen Aufsätzen, wodurch es insgesamt 165 Artikel gibt. Warum lesen Sie es noch nicht?

Verfügbar in PDF, EPUB und MOBI kostenlos.

Lehrmuster

Die richtige Einstellung eines Programmierers vom Lehrling bis zum Meister.

Dies ist eines der besten Bücher zum Programmieren, das ich je gelesen habe und es enthält keine einzige Codezeile. Es ist ein Buch über Denkweise, Einstellung und die Reise, die jedem Programmierer bevorsteht. Es deckt nicht nur viele der Kämpfe und Probleme ab, mit denen Codierer konfrontiert sind, sondern es bietet auch Lösungen für diese Kämpfe und Probleme.

Wie nähern Sie sich dem Kunst der Codierung? Um wirklich erfolgreich zu sein, muss man es richtig angehen. Dieses Buch zeigt Ihnen den richtigen Weg.

Verfügbar in Online-HTML kostenlos. EPUB, PDF und MOBI für 24 USD erhältlich.

JavaScript-Entwurfsmuster lernen

JavaScript kann schwer zu verstehen sein, aber dieses Buch macht es einfach.

JavaScript wurde lange Zeit oft kritisiert. Was ist JavaScript und wie funktioniert es? [Technologie erklärt] Was ist JavaScript und wie funktioniert es? [Technologie erklärt] Lesen Sie mehr über seine Neigung, unordentlichen Code zu produzieren, aber die Popularität der letzten Jahre hat zu einer gewaltigen Explosion geführt. JavaScript ist mittlerweile ein fester Bestandteil von nahezu jeder modernen Website und hat sich schnell zu einer der besten Sprachen entwickelt, die Sie lernen sollten, wenn Sie einen Job in der Entwicklung des Internets suchen.

Leider ist es für JavaScript nicht so einfach, seiner Geschichte zu entgehen. Die Sprache kann für Neulinge ein wenig schmerzhaft sein, aber dieses Buch führt Sie durch alle Unterschiede “Muster” das tritt häufig bei der Programmierung mit JavaScript auf. Sind Sie bereit, JavaScript endlich zu verstehen?

Verfügbar in Online-HTML kostenlos. EPUB, PDF und MOBI für 34 USD erhältlich.

Lerne Python The Hard Way

Zum Glück ist der harte Weg eigentlich der einfache Weg.

Wenn Sie mich fragen, ist Python eine der elegantesten Sprachen der Welt. Es gibt Schönheit in seiner Einfachheit und Pythons Programmieransatz ist sowohl einzigartig als auch praktisch. Sobald Sie den Dreh raus haben, haben Sie eine völlig neue Sicht auf das Programmieren als Ganzes.

Wie James betonte, wird Python oft als beschrieben “Spaß”, “Einfach zu verwenden”, und “ein gutes lernwerkzeug”, Damit ist es eine gute Wahl für Erstprogrammierer. Was den Einsatz in der realen Welt anbelangt, hat Python kürzlich an Popularität für die Webentwicklung gewonnen. Welche Programmiersprache muss man lernen - Webprogrammierung? Welche Programmiersprache muss man lernen - Webprogrammierung? Heute werfen wir einen Blick auf die verschiedenen Webprogrammierungen Sprachen, die das Internet antreiben. Dies ist der vierte Teil einer Programmierserie für Anfänger. In Teil 1 haben wir die Grundlagen von… Read More dank der Entwicklung des Django-Frameworks gelernt.

Solltest du Python lernen? Ich glaube schon. Dieses Buch wird Sie auf den richtigen Fuß bringen. Anschließend können Sie sich mit diesen Websites weiterbilden, um Python zu lernen. Die 5 besten Websites, um Python-Programmierung zu lernen Die 5 besten Websites, um Python-Programmierung zu lernen Möchten Sie Python-Programmierung lernen? Hier sind die besten Möglichkeiten, Python online zu lernen, von denen viele völlig kostenlos sind. Weiterlesen .

Verfügbar in Online-HTML kostenlos. EPUB und PDF sind für 30 USD erhältlich.

In Java denken

Müssen Sie Ihren Kopf in Java und OOP einwickeln? Das ist wie man es macht.

In seinen frühen Versionen stand Java am Rande vieler Kritikpunkte, die sich auf verschiedene Aspekte der Implementierung und der schrecklichen Leistung der Sprache auswirkten. Seitdem ist Java laut CodeEval zur zweitbeliebtesten Sprache der Welt gereift.

Der vielleicht interessanteste Aspekt von Java ist die Einhaltung der objektorientierten Philosophie. Es ist nicht die am einfachsten zu erlernende Sprache, aber es kann aufgrund der Java-virtuellen Maschine, die plattformübergreifend portierbar ist, äußerst praktisch sein.

Es ist eine Sache zu benutzen Java; es ist ein anderes zu denken in Java. Dieses Buch ist perfekt dafür.

Nur in HTML verfügbar.

Eine Einführung in die Programmierung in Go

Für diejenigen, die sich mit Googles eigener Programmiersprache vertraut machen möchten.

Go, auch bekannt als Golang, ist eine der neueren Programmiersprachen, die in Szene gesetzt werden. Ursprünglich von Google entwickelt, hat es ein Eigenleben angenommen und entwickelt sich bis heute weiter.

Die Sprache wird lose von C, Python und einigen anderen Sprachen beeinflusst, was zu einer Sprache führt, die den erfahrenen Programmierern vertraut vorkommt, aber für Neulinge einfach genug ist, um sie zu erfassen und zu verstehen. Dieses Buch ist eine großartige Möglichkeit, die wichtigsten Teile der Sprache zu lernen.

Verfügbar in PDF [Nicht mehr verfügbar] und Online HTML-Formaten. Kindle Edition erhältlich für 3 USD.

Spielprogrammierungsmuster

Ein Muss für alle Spielprogrammierer aller Genres.

Wenn Sie noch nie ein Spiel gemacht haben und gedacht haben, dieses Buch wäre Ihr heiliger Gral: Tut mir leid. Es ist nicht. Eher sollten Brand Newbies diese Spieleentwicklungs-Websites ausprobieren. 4 kostenlose Websites, wo Sie die Grundlagen der Spieleentwicklung lernen können 4 kostenlose Websites, wo Sie die Grundlagen der Spieleentwicklung erlernen können Wenn Sie nach einer guten Spieleentwicklungs-Lernserie suchen, möchten Sie eine, die dies tun wird lernen Sie die Praktiken und Mentalität guter Codierung kennen, da Sie diese Praktiken dann in jede Sprache oder Plattform umsetzen können. Weitere Informationen zum Erlernen der Grundlagen. Anschließend können Sie diese Spieleentwicklungstools ausprobieren. 5 Kostenlose Spieleentwicklungssoftware-Tools, um Ihre eigenen Spiele zu erstellen. 5 Kostenlose Spieleentwicklungssoftware-Tools, um Ihre eigenen Spiele zu erstellen. Hier sind die besten kostenlosen Spieleentwicklungssoftware und -tools, mit denen Sie Ihr Traumspiel erstellen können heute. Weiterlesen .

Für jene die haben Spiele erstellt, wissen Sie, dass Spiele sind Komplex. Die ordentliche Strukturierung Ihres Codes ist einer der härtesten Aspekte bei der Spieleentwicklung. Glücklicherweise gliedert dieses Buch verschiedene strukturelle Muster auf, auf die Sie sich verlassen können, um den gesamten Prozess erheblich zu vereinfachen.

Nur in Online-HTML verfügbar.

Produktion von Open Source Software

Sie möchten also an der Open-Source-Bewegung teilnehmen, wissen aber nicht, wie?

Die Welt beginnt, Open Source-Software zu akzeptieren. Was ist Open Source-Software? [MakeUseOf erklärt] Was ist Open Source Software? [MakeUseOf Explains] "Open Source" ist ein Begriff, der heutzutage viel herumgeworfen wird. Sie wissen vielleicht, dass bestimmte Dinge Open Source sind, wie Linux und Android, aber wissen Sie, worauf es ankommt? Was ist offen… Lesen Sie mehr als legitime Alternative zu proprietären Programmen. Nicht dass es jemals illegitim gewesen wäre, aber viele Mythen rund um Open Source-Programmierung verlieren ihren Fuß und die gesamte Philosophie von Open Source hat in den letzten Jahren viel Respekt erlangt.

Denken Sie daran, sich der Bewegung anzuschließen? Dieses Buch behandelt alles, was Sie wissen müssen, einschließlich der Auswahl einer Open Source-Lizenz. Open Source-Softwarelizenzen: Welche sollten Sie verwenden? Open Source-Softwarelizenzen: Welche sollten Sie verwenden? Wussten Sie, dass nicht alle Open Source-Lizenzen gleich sind? Lesen Sie mehr, organisieren Sie ein Open Source-Team und verdienen Sie mit Open Source-Projekten Geld. Verstehen, wie Open Source-Softwareentwickler Geld verdienen Verstehen, wie Open Source-Softwareentwickler Geld verdienen Die Wahrheit ist: Viele OSS-Entwickler und -Projekte generieren Einnahmen. Weiterlesen . Ehrlich gesagt deckt es ab alles du musst wissen.

Nur in Online-HTML verfügbar.

Wie man das macht, was man liebt & verdient, was man als Programmierer wert ist

Oder wie man als Programmierer nicht so schnell reich wird.

Dieses kurze Buch ist eine Sammlung von Aufsätzen zum Thema Erfolg und Geld im Programmierbereich. Es ist in zwei Hälften geteilt: Die erste Hälfte beschäftigt sich mit den großen Entscheidungen bei der Wahl einer Kodierkarriere, die zweite Hälfte umfasst das Finden und Sichern einer Arbeit.

Es ist eine schnelle Lektüre, relativ gesehen, aber es ist voll von Rat und Weisheit, die Ihr Leben verändern kann - oder zumindest den Weg Ihrer Karriere. Ein absolutes Muss, wenn Sie einen Programmierjob suchen (anstatt Hobby-Entwickler zu sein)..

Verfügbar in Online-HTML kostenlos. EPUB, PDF und MOBI für 5 USD erhältlich.

Kennen Sie weitere hochwertige Programmierbücher, die kostenlos erhältlich sind? Lass es uns in den Kommentaren wissen!

Bildquelle: Open Source-Code über Shutterstock, Programmierer auf Laptop über Shutterstock

Erfahren Sie mehr über: Ebooks, Programmierung.